摘要
通过对方法可行性试验,确认在滇西第三系盆地中应用浅层地震反射波方法,探查100—400m深度的基底形态、构造及对盖层分层的有效性。试验采用McSEIS-1500地震仪,选择合适的激发条件,根据工作区有效波和干扰波的特点,研究并采取了有效的野外技术措施,达到提高S/N比,突出有效波的目的。
The orientation survey confirmed the effectiveness of shallow seismic reflection method in determination of basement morphology at the depth of 100-400 m, tectonics and overburden zoning in the Tertiary basin in western Yunnan. McSEIS-1500 seismograph is used to study the effective field technology in order to raise S/N ratio and stress effective waves on the basis of the features of effective waves and noise within the working area by selecting suitable excited condition.
